You slowly make your way down the wet streets of one of the less ‘successful’ parts of the city. The rain hasn’t stopped for several days, but at the very least it helps keep the stink of the area at bay. You attempt to keep a low profile as you move down the sidewalk, both your hands rest in the pockets of your armored trench coat.

Your fingertips brushed along the grip of your guns hidden deep in your pockets. They were a beauty too, not fragging cheap by any means but they always got you through the flak and dreck that Seattle loved to throw your way.

Rounding the corner into a dark alley your eyes adjust straight away to the darkness, tinting your vision with a faint huge of green. You scan around the space between the two buildings, seeing three figures standing next to an exit door.

‘You’re running a bit late tonight.’ One of the figures voices rings into your ears though his lips don’t move. The short stalky man moves to the door, running his fingertips over the mag lock while speaking to you again. ‘This is old dreck, shouldn’t be a problem to bypass.’

“I just hope we can get in and out of this place without all hell breaking loose like last time.” The only member of your group that actually physically has spoken chimes in. She leans against the wall next to the door, a small silenced pistol in her hand.

‘You really should invest in some head wear.’ The stalky dwarf grumbled as he tinkered with the mag lock on the door.

“And you should invest in a brain. Coyote doesn’t like her shaman shoving a bunch of tech into their meat.” The young woman growled out the words in a hushed tone into the comm device near her right ear.

‘Enough!’ the final member of your group chimed in with a commanding bark of his virtual voice. ‘I’m getting paid to get in and get that package out, not listen to you two bicker like fragging kids!’ By far he was the largest and most imposing figure, he stood close to seven foot and had two small tusks jutting out from the bottom of his mouth.

In his hand was his old friend, an allegiance shotgun. He always kept it loaded with slug rounds because buck shot would just bounce off the dermal plating of your typical rent a cop. His right arm that wielded the gun was obviously not human, it was a mechanical looking and the metal was jet black to help conceal it within the sleeve of his coat.

Noticing you staring the large orc dropped his gaze to you. ‘Yo, I hope you’re ready for this, if wiz kid there blows it and the alarm goes off, we are rushing in there. I’ve got too many bills to pay this month to blow this job now.’

Almost as if on cue to the orc’s statement a vid window popped open into the corner of your vision. It flashed red and read the words. ‘Alarm Triggered.’

‘For frag sakes!’ The orc shoves the stalky dwarf out of the way and planted a hard kick into the door, it seemed to not budge at first but then a loud clap sound was hear as the hydraulics on his legs kicked in and the large steel door smashed open, slamming onto the ground with a massive dent in the center of it.

Cocking back his shot gun he looks to you and then to the shaman. ‘Radio silence, we get in, we get the dreck, and we get out. Hopefully Wiz kid here can have our route secure since he can’t seem to open a slogging door!’

You draw both your hand guns, your smart link immediately kicks into action, you can feel the neuron limiters turn off as your wired reflexes take effect. Faster than seems humanly possible you spring into the newly opened doorway. Your eyes darting around for any signs of movement  as your two companions file in behind you.

Your enhanced eyes pick up movement, without hesitation you draw your guns upward and fire several shots into the corporate suit as he tumbles to the ground, his Uzi scattering to the floor next to him as a pool of blood began to spread onto the floor.

Moments later half a dozen more guards were on you, the three of you backed up against one another, your weapons drawn as you readied to fight off the group. You felt arcane energy fill your body as your sense grew sharper, obviously the shaman was doing her voodoo again.

Aiming one gun each at two separate suits as they trained their rifles on you, you gave a knowing smirk. It was just another day at the office for you, and you weren’t going home without your creds.

If you're new to shadowrun then obviously the story above can easily set the mood. Think of it like D&D meets cyberpunk. Essentially it takes place in our world but in an alternate reality future where magic resurfaced and all hell broke loose because of it. There are demons, dragons, elves, orcs. It's very much a hybrid of your typical fantasy game mixed with lots of science fiction and cyber punk.

Shadowrunners are the not so fortunate members of a society that has gone to the corporate dogs. Everything has it's checks and balances and these people for various reasons have fallen through the cracks of that. They may be criminals or they may be just be unlucky bastards who got a bum wrap in life. Perhaps they are vigilantes out to try to right a wrong a corp did to them. Regardless Shadowrunners do the jobs that corporations want done on the down low. They are deniable assets but in the end they are just people trying to make a living, even if they have to run in the shadows to do it.
